El Transparente is a Baroque altarpiece in the ambulatory of the Cathedral of Toledo. Its name refers to the unique illumination provided by a skylight in the vault above. It was created in 1729-1732 by Narciso Tomé. The use of light and of mixed materials (marble, bronze, paint, stucco) may reflect the influence of Bernini's Cathedra in St Peter's, Rome.
